WESTFIELD, Mass. — Rivier’s Chloe Bryda and Worcester State’s Kelsey Czerniawski earn the MASCAC Women’s Ice Hockey Player and Defensive Player of the Year and headline the 2025-26 All-Conference team as voted on by the coaches from around the conference prior to the tournament.
Bryda, a freshman from Cumberland, R.I., made an impact in her first year with the Raiders claiming not only Player but Rookie of the Year as well. She ended the season first in the MASCAC in points with 28, goals with 16 and assists with 12. She also collected a +14 rating while scoring one goal on the power play and five game-winners. Those game-winners are the fifth-best in Division III while her goals per game average has her in 26th.
Czerniawski, a senior goalie from Chicopee, Mass., repeats as Defensive Player of the Year after helping the Lancers to their first-ever MASCAC Regular Season title. She concluded the season first in the league with a 1.33 goals against average, .700 win percentage, 14 wins and save percentage at .957. She stopped 575 shots with only 26 goals allowed. Her save percentage is the third-best in Division III and 21 with her win percentage.
After a record-setting season where the Raiders tallied 17 wins, Marykate Drinkwater of Rivier was voted the 2025-26 BSN Sports Coach of the Year by her peers. This is her second straight Coach of the Year honor.
Joining Bryda and Czerniawski on the first team are Emily Johns and Cailey Ryan of Worcester State at forward, Olivia Schultz of Rivier and Lea Gaspar of Worcester State on defense.
Landing on the second team are Lexi Davies and Mary Kelley of Rivier and Isabelle Besser of Salem State at forward, Molly Dukesherer of Rivier and Fiona Hatton of Worcester State on defense and Taylor Bruno of Rivier in goal.
